When Aquarius Season Begins (And Why It Feels Different)

Aquarius Season begins around January 19 and carries us through February 19, marking the transition from Capricorn’s grounded, structural focus into a more expansive, visionary frequency. This is an air-element season, which means the energy naturally rises upward—into the mind, ideas, awareness, and the collective field.

Many people notice that during Aquarius Season their thoughts move faster, inspiration comes suddenly, and sensitivity to global or communal energy increases. This can feel enlivening, illuminating, or at times mentally overstimulating. Meditation during Aquarius Season becomes less about effort and more about creating a steady inner container so insight can arrive without overwhelming the nervous system.

The Mythology of Aquarius: The Water Bearer Across Cultures

One of the great paradoxes of Aquarius is that although it is an air sign, its symbol is the Water Bearer. This image appears across ancient civilizations, long before modern astrology.

In Greek mythology, the Water Bearer is associated with a divine figure who carried sacred waters from the heavens to humanity—waters not meant to quench thirst, but to awaken consciousness. These waters symbolized divine knowledge, insight, and renewal, poured out for the benefit of the collective rather than the self alone.

In Egyptian cosmology, similar imagery appears through deities connected to the flooding of the Nile—an event that brought life, fertility, and renewal to the land. Water was seen as wisdom made visible, the medium through which divine intelligence entered the physical world.

Across cultures, the Water Bearer is never depicted as drinking from the vessel. The water is carried for others, reinforcing Aquarius as the archetype of humanitarianism, service, and collective evolution.

The Constellation and Its Sacred Symbolism

The Aquarius constellation appears in the winter sky as a figure pouring water endlessly from an urn. Ancient sky watchers saw this not as a single act, but as a continuous transmission—wisdom flowing from the cosmic realm into human awareness.

Symbolically, the urn represents the human vessel. The water represents consciousness itself. Aquarius teaches that when the vessel is stable and clear, higher wisdom can move through us naturally and without distortion.

This is why Aquarius Season is often associated with breakthroughs, sudden insight, and paradigm shifts. The mind opens when the vessel is prepared.
